Output 003b687c1ece1971ffe8113162be10a3b51930899857667ef6826c44a08079e8:3

value
423372330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a0aa20d3dfd20294b4f82a17c735d9a89d736e0 OP_EQUAL
address
MAGrYDHP3KjmkPmDMWprDFYYGrfQaGEWVR
transaction
003b687c1ece1971ffe8113162be10a3b51930899857667ef6826c44a08079e8
spent
true